// Seat-map renderer for the Gildercrest Playhouse booking flow.
// If you're new to the Vantrell codebase: this module draws the
// orchestra, mezzanine, and balcony tiers as SVG layers, one pass
// per tier. Zoom and pan are handled upstream; we only care about
// layout math and hit-testing here. Most rendering glitches trace
// back to the spacing constants, not the draw loop. The tuning
// constants below were calibrated against the Playhouse's widest
// balcony row, so adjust them with care.

tuning table, kawep-tawif:
CAPS = {
    "olidor": 80,
    "belion": 7,
    "quenys": 225,
    "druox": 839,
    "fraath": 482,
}

Step 4: Dark mode. Build the Hollowgate admin dashboard with THEME_DUAL=1. Verify tokens in themes/dark.json compile without fallback warnings. Toggle persists via local storage; no server change needed. Clear the CDN cache after rollout or users get mixed palettes. Sign the asset bundle before upload using the key below.

rollout seal: bky3_7wZ

Leadership Review Briefing — Sales Leads

Subject: Kestrel Rewards overhaul.

Current tier structure is underperforming: redemption down 18%, enrolment flat. Proposal: collapse four tiers into two, shift points to spend-based accrual, sunset the Copper tier by Q2. Pilot runs in the Averlane region first. Margin impact modelled at under 1%. Questions to Priya at the Thursday stand-up. Strategic rationale is covered in the confidential note below.

board note of yagug-taguf: Headcount on the Fraius team goes from 6 to 127 by the end of April. Gross margin on Fraius came in at 45 percent against a plan of 12 percent.

## Changelog — Quietude Alert Deduplicator v2.4

Changed defaults: the dedup window now spans correlated alerts across hosts, not just per-host, after the Wintermoor incident where forty identical pages fired in one minute. Suppression TTL was shortened so genuinely recurring faults still page within five minutes. Future maintainers should note that these defaults are overridable per team, but the global baseline is intentionally conservative — raise the window only with the on-call guild's sign-off. The shipped defaults are as follows.

config for kahag-tafop:
WENWYN_PIN=7412
WENWYN_TENANT=fenion
WENWYN_METRICS_HOST=metrics.wenwyn.zemvarnet.local
WENWYN_SEAL=seal_cafee3b9
WENWYN_STANDBY_TEAM=praox